DUBUQUE, Iowa – Following a performance in which he set a school record with five touchdown receptions, Loras College football's
Mani Brown has been named to the D3Football.com Team of the Week following the Duhawks' 82-16 victory over Simpson College.
Brown complemented the five touchdowns by totaling nine receptions for 250 yards, which put him at 83 catches on the season and helped him break the single-season reception record for catches, a record that was previously set at 82 by assistant coach
Jon Powers during the 2016 season.
For Brown, the award is just another during his stellar junior season. The Fort Meyers, Fla. native has earned American Rivers Conference Offensive Player of the Week honors twice this season, in addition to having set the school record for the most touchdown receptions in a single season. Heading into the final week of the regular season, Brown has totaled 83 catches for 1,079 yards, and 20 touchdowns. To complete the trifecta of seasonal records that he could break, Brown needs 214 yards on Saturday to own the single season record for pass reception yards, as Nate Evens holds the record with 1,292 set in 2014.
Loras (5-4 overall, 4-3 A-R-C) look to finish out the season strong on the road this Saturday, Nov. 11 against the Coe College Kohawks at 1 p.m.
